Position Overview

As the practice continues to grow, we are seeking a strategic and experienced Director of Finance and Administration to strengthen our leadership team, ensure organizational resilience, and enhance our financial and administrative foundations.

As the Director of Finance and Administration, you will lead the firm’s financial health, HR strategy, and administrative operations. You will act as a trusted advisor to the Partners, while mentoring the Practice Manager to build long-term succession and operational continuity.

This role requires a leader who can combine strategic insight with hands‑on support—someone equally comfortable in financial forecasting, HR policy design, and stepping into office management when needed.

This is a part‑time, permanent position (3 days per week) with a competitive compensation package, including benefits and opportunities for professional growth. At Superkül, we are committed to fostering a supportive and inclusive workplace where creativity and collaboration thrive.

Key Responsibilities

Strategic Financial Leadership

- Develop and implement financial strategies that align with the firm’s long‑term goals.

- Oversee budgets, cash flow forecasting, and financial reporting, ensuring accuracy and compliance.

- Monitor project economics, resource utilization, and profitability.

- Act as a key advisor to the Partners, providing recommendations on financial performance, risks, and growth opportunities.

- Liaise with external bookkeeping firm, auditors, and tax advisors to ensure smooth financial operations.

Human Resources & Succession Planning

- Lead HR policies, compliance, and best practices across the firm.

- Mentor and coach the Practice Manager, building capacity in HR and finance.

- Guide the Partners on succession planning and leadership development.

- Oversee recruitment, onboarding, performance management, and professional development pathways across the practice.

- Foster a positive, inclusive, and collaborative workplace culture.

Administration, IT, & Operations

- Oversee administrative services to ensure seamless office operations.

- Provide oversight on project accounting systems (Ajera), ensuring effective setup and reporting.

- Manage vendor relationships and procurement, ensuring cost‑effective sourcing.

- Oversee IT infrastructure (software, hardware, phone systems, internet) and related vendor contracts.

- Step in to provide direct office management support when needed.

Qualifications

- Bachelor’s degree in Accounting, Finance, Business Administration, or a related field; CPA designation strongly preferred.

- 7–10 years of leadership experience in finance, administration, and HR, ideally within architecture, design, or professional services.

- Strong knowledge of budgeting, forecasting, and project economics.

- Demonstrated experience with HR policy, compliance, and talent development.

- Proven experience mentoring junior to mid‑level managers.

- Proficiency in accounting/ERP systems (Ajera, Deltek, Sage, or similar), and advanced Excel skills.

- Strong communication skills and ability to collaborate across teams and with leadership.

- Comfortable balancing strategic leadership with hands‑on administrative responsibilities.
